Oracle基础

同时学Linux、Oracle 不分下类,怕懵了还是写写笔记吧。
一、基本登录:
1、win+r cmd
2、直接输入sqlplus
3、enter username:sys
pwd:sys(自己的口令密码) as sysdba (打进去都是看不见的)
或者
enter username: system
pwd: (自己的口令密码)
成功变为 SQL>
4、 conn scott/tiger 更改用户
conn 用户名/口令 实现用户更改的操作。
5、disconnect 断开连接
6、exit 断开连接并退出sqlplus
7、& select *from emp where job =’&job’;
8、edit 用于编辑sql脚本 如edit:e:\a.sql
9、spool -用于保存sqlplus屏幕的数据,spool 文件名(绝对路径文件名)
spool 内容
spool off 关闭
10、设置一行可显示的字符数:set linesize 大小(默认是80)
设置页面显示行数 :set pagesize 大小 (默认是14)
二、忘记添加 scott权限用户:
忘记加scott用户处理方法:
alter user scott account unlock;
用户已更改
SQL> commit
提交完成

修改scott密码:
方法一:alter user scott identified by tiger;(tiger 就是口令即以后登录scott的pwd)
方法二:passw scott ;
输入口令:
conn scott/tiger
已连接

修改密码:
passw 或者 password +用户名/当前用户修改不用+用户名;
旧口令:
新口令:
重新输入新口令:
注意:给自己修改密码的时候,不需要带用户名;给别人修改密码的时候,需要指定用户名
并且,只有system或sys权限可以修改别人的密码。

三、哦豁!口令完全不记得
具体操作:
1、set oracle_sid=orcl (sid=什么,具体要看服务里数据库Oracleservice什么),如下图:
如图显示的
2、sqlplus/nolog (不用密码登录数据库)
3、SQL> conn / as sysdba
已连接
4、 alter user system identified by tiger(口令建议用自己名字的拼音,自己叫什么总不会忘了) 用户已更改
5、conn system
输入口令:tiger(密码是隐藏的,虽然输入了但看不见)
回车enter,已连接。

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值